On Saturday evening October 29, 2016, Max Steinke passed away unexpectedly from a tragic accident. Max was born on May 29, 1997 in Austin, TX to Lisa Ross and Jeff Steinke. One year later his brother Kyle was born, to become his constant companion. When he was 5 years old, the family moved to Des Moines, IA. In 2006, Max and his family moved to Billings, MT. Everywhere that Max went, he made wonderful friends. Many friends here today have shared his life since 4th grade, and have been dear to him through all these years. He has always been called an ‘old soul’ even from the age of 4, and he cared very deeply for people and animals. Upon moving to Miles City, MT, he attended Custer County District High School. After an illness that had him miss more than a month of school, he decided to finish up at Montana Youth Challenge Academy in Dillon MT, where he graduated with the 32nd class. He excelled there, mentored many, and completed his CNA. He then moved back to our ranch in Miles City, the place he loved the most. He had plans to attend college.
